Services Offered

While specific, exhaustive lists of services are often best confirmed by contacting the clinic directly, a veterinary practice led by a DVM (Doctor of Veterinary Medicine) like Dr. Patrick Wylie, especially one praised for diagnostic abilities, typically offers a comprehensive range of services essential for maintaining pets' health and well-being. Based on the expertise implied by a DVM and the nature of general veterinary care, you can expect:

  • Comprehensive Wellness Exams: Routine check-ups are the cornerstone of preventive care, allowing for the early detection of health issues, monitoring of overall health, and personalized recommendations for diet, exercise, and lifestyle.
  • Vaccinations and Parasite Control: Essential vaccinations to protect against common diseases (e.g., rabies, distemper, parvovirus) and tailored programs for preventing and treating internal and external parasites (fleas, ticks, heartworm).
  • Expert Diagnostics: As highlighted by reviews, Dr. Wylie is highly regarded for his diagnostic capabilities. This suggests a strong emphasis on thorough examinations, potentially supported by in-house laboratory testing (blood work, urinalysis, fecal exams), and possibly imaging services like radiography (X-rays) to accurately identify health issues.
  • Dental Care: Professional dental cleanings, extractions, and other oral health services are crucial for preventing systemic diseases that can stem from poor dental hygiene.
  • General Surgery: Common surgical procedures such as spaying, neutering, lump removals, and other soft tissue surgeries are typically performed with a focus on patient safety and comfort.
  • Nutritional Counseling: Guidance on appropriate diets for different life stages, managing weight, and addressing specific dietary needs or sensitivities to support overall health.
  • Pain Management: Development of strategies and prescription of medications to effectively manage acute or chronic pain, ensuring pets have the best possible quality of life.
  • Senior Pet Care: Specialized care plans for aging pets, focusing on managing age-related conditions, maintaining comfort, and supporting their well-being in their golden years.
  • Microchipping: A simple yet crucial service for pet identification, significantly increasing the chances of reuniting lost pets with their families.
